i tried with this dsm script that i adapted from the examples:
initial state start;
transition "session start" start - sessionStart / {
playFile(/home/jh/test/tango.wav);
} -> session_started;
state session_started;
transition "bye recvd" (start,session_started) - hangup / {
stop;
} -> end;
state end;
when it is loaded, i get warning:
Dec 13 13:42:27 sip sems[14370]: [#b75516d0] [loadFile,
DSMStateDiagramCollection.cpp:113] WARNING: consistency check failed on
'dsm_conf' from file '/etc/sems/dsm/dsm_conf.dsm':
Dec 13 13:42:27 sip sems[14370]: [#b75516d0] [loadFile,
DSMStateDiagramCollection.cpp:116] WARNING:
------------------------------------------#012dsm_conf: State 'end': hangup is
not handled#012#012------------------------------------------
looks like that kind of warning comes from other example scripts too.
the script handled incoming invite ok and starts to play the tango, but
when i hangup from sip client, i get to syslog
Dec 13 13:42:44 sip sems[14370]: [#b53a7b70] [reply, AmSipDialog.cpp:1139]
ERROR: could not find any transaction matching request cseq
Dec 13 13:42:44 sip sems[14370]: [#b53a7b70] [reply, AmSipDialog.cpp:1143]
ERROR: request cseq=607; reply code=200; [email protected];
local_tag=48ABF5A3-4EE73A30000B48D7-B56AAB70; remote_tag=uyzrw
although sems sends 200 ok to the bye normally.
why the warning and the error message?
